If like me you haven’t followed the mixtape game since it went digital, take the time to scroll down the frontpage, you’ll see nothing but photoshopped mixtape covers. Tonight we saw mixtape “DJs,” who are desperately trying to hold onto what they’ve been doing for years, flex their “muscle” and flood the “streets” with their latest releases. But, we also saw real time reactions from those who it affects the most. Basically, there were a few new tapes including a Drake tape (that’s not really a Drake tape) and there were whispers that another Drake reference song would be leaking tomorrow. Production duo Tha Bizness just saw another T-Wayne song leak and decided to take matters into their own hands… they leaked the song that was going to drop tomorrow.
